Closed j3nsch closed 1 month ago
Sollte erledigt sein. Im Zusammenhang mit dem weiteren Ausbau des neuen Datenmodellbeschreibungssystems wird diese Funktionalität noch einmal geprüft und weiter verfeinert werden. Das wird nach bzw. mit dem Umstieg auf Doctrine passieren.
Es soll eine FieldDescriptor-Klasse geschrieben werden, die die maximale Größe eines Feldes aus den Metadaten der Datenbank ermittelt. Diese Funktionalität gab es bisher. Natürlich sollte sich jede Implementation des Datenmodells an die Vorgaben für die Größe von Feldern halten, aber wenn die tatsächliche Größe aus der Datenbank ermittelt werden kann, dann ist das eine zusätzliche Absicherung.
Vielleicht lässt sich basierend darauf auch ein Test schreiben, der prüft,. ob die Datenbank den Vorgaben des Datenmodells entspricht, zumindest was die Feldgrößen angeht.